# Build with session features
cargo build -p terraphim_agent --features repl-full --release
# Launch REPL
./target/release/terraphim-agent
# In REPL:
/sessions sources # Detect available sources
/sessions import # Import from all sources
/sessions search "rust" # Search for "rust" in sessions
/sessions stats # Show statistics
| Command | Description |
|---|---|
/sessions sources | Detect available session sources |
/sessions import [source] [--limit N] | Import sessions from source |
/sessions list [source] [--limit N] | List imported sessions |
/sessions search <query> | Full-text search |
/sessions stats | Show statistics |
/sessions show <id> | Show session details |
/sessions concepts <concept> | Search by knowledge graph concept |
/sessions related <id> [--min N] | Find related sessions |
| `/sessions timeline [--group day | week |
| `/sessions export [--format json | md] [--output file]` |
/sessions enrich [id] | Enrich with concepts |

| Variable | Description |
|---|---|
CLAUDE_SESSIONS_DIR | Override Claude sessions location |
TERRAPHIM_VERBOSE | Enable verbose logging |
| Issue | Solution |
|---|---|
| No sessions found | Run /sessions sources to check available sources |
| Import fails | Check permissions on ~/.claude/projects/ |
| Search too slow | Use --limit to reduce scope |
| Concepts not matching | Verify knowledge graph files in docs/src/kg/ |
| Feature not available | Rebuild with --features repl-sessions |
